In today’s digital age, it’s more important than ever to have a solid content plan in place. Creating a content plan can be overwhelming, but with the right strategies in place, you can make the process a lot easier. In this guide, we’ll take you through the step-by-step process of crafting a 90-day content plan that can help you achieve your business goals.

Step 1: Define Your Goals and Audience

Before you start creating your content plan, it’s important to define your business goals and target audience. What are you trying to achieve with your content, and who are you trying to reach? Once you have a clear understanding of your goals and audience, you can create content that speaks directly to their needs and interests.

Step 2: Brainstorm Content Ideas

Now that you have a clear idea of your goals and audience, it’s time to brainstorm content ideas. Make a list of content topics that would be relevant to your audience and that align with your business goals. Consider different types of content such as blog posts, videos, social media posts, and more.

Step 3: Create a Content Calendar

After you have a list of content topics, it’s time to create a content calendar. A content calendar will help you organize your ideas and plan out your content for the next 90 days. Use a spreadsheet or a calendar tool to create a calendar that outlines the content type, topic, and due date for each piece of content.

Step 4: Schedule Your Content

With your content calendar in place, it’s time to schedule your content. Use a social media scheduling tool or a content management system to schedule your blog posts and other content for the next 90 days. This will save you time and help ensure that your content is posted consistently.

Step 5: Measure Your Results

Once you start implementing your content plan, it’s important to measure your results. Use analytics tools to track your website traffic, social media engagement, and other key metrics. This will help you determine what’s working and what’s not, and make adjustments to your content plan as needed.
